René Carcan is a Belgian engraver and watercolorist. He originally trained in sculpture at the Academy of Saint-Josse-Ten-Noode with Gustave Jacobs, then, from 1941 to 1946, in painting at the Academy of Brussels with Jacques Maes and Léon Devos.
He began exhibiting his drawings in Brussels in 1952. Having received a UNESCO scholarship, he traveled to Italy, fascinated and captivated by the world of the Etruscans, from Florence to Rome. From 1960 to 1965, he attended Johnny Friedländer's Parisian studio, where he was introduced to color etching techniques. In 1963, he was a founding member of the Cap d'Encre group, alongside seasoned engravers such as Pierre Alechinsky, Gabriel Belgeonne, Francis De Bolle, Lismonde, Marc Laffineur, and Gustave Marchoul. Cap d'Encre produced five portfolios until 1970.
Also during this period, his reputation as an etcher had already spread far beyond our borders, with exhibitions in Paris, the United States, Tokyo, Ljubljana, and Krakow.
The 1970s were among the most prolific of his career, with his prints continually exhibiting throughout the world: the United States, Canada, Australia, South Korea, Germany, Norway, Sweden, the Netherlands, Italy, France, and the Grand Duchy of Luxembourg. In the early 1980s, he literally conquered West Germany, exhibiting successfully and repeatedly in around twenty major cities.

Kelly's work intricately combines influences of the Bauhaus from Van Doesburg to Mondrian, with those of Schwitters and Klee, Kelly weds hints of the historical with the contemporary. His play of edges, angles, and cuts creates a tension and an intuitive logic to the placement of line and form. Kelly's work investigates the idea of doubleness through images that reflect, oppose, or mimic each other. Dimensions: 32"w x 1.5"d x 37"h (framed). In very good vintage condition.
Robert Kelly (1956- ) paintings have been acquired by public and private collections in Europe and the United States, including The Whitney Museum of American Art, The Brooklyn Museum, New Mexico Museum of Art, Milwaukee Art Museum, Smith College Art Museum, Jane Voorhees Zimmerli Art Museum, Montgomery Museum of Fine Arts, The Fogg Museum, The Margulies Collection, and the McNay Art Museum. Kelly has traveled throughout the United States, Europe, North Africa, the Near East, and Nepal.
